Output 21f8b5ce67d47b5431f6e86d20c4d88cd90477fda530a7d04ea2a72001287f92:1

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0be3f3e0ec6591c6c0631b10902724772b9fbbe OP_EQUAL
address
ABU17tNkD6G5VX1UKf7SuQMvQWx6ZoEsRj
transaction
21f8b5ce67d47b5431f6e86d20c4d88cd90477fda530a7d04ea2a72001287f92